    Hi there,
    In celebrating a friend’s impending marriage, I have been tasked with organising a MAMIL-run around Dorset. We’ll be starting from Ringstead Bay and the plan is to do a leisurely 60 miles, with a pub lunch on the way.
    I know some of the roads in the area but I’m hoping someone with better local knowledge can point me to routes that will prevent us from time-trialling along boring A-roads. I know good routes west from Ringstead out to West Bay and east out to Swanage. However, I don’t know any pleasant cycling roads further inland to get us back on a circular route.
    Can anyone point me to any gpx files or other map data that I can browse to pull a route together? Any other recommendations for routes or general cycling guidance around Dorset would also be most gratefully received.
